Knowing Comparative Responsibility

Georgia follows a modified comparative negligence rule—meaning you can still receive damages even if you’re somewhat at fault, as long as it’s less than 50%. If you’re found 30% liable, your settlement is lowered by 30%. This makes accurate documentation key.

Delaying Cases: How Insurers Prolong the Timeline

Some insurance companies use delaying methods to pressure victims into settling for less. They may misplace forms, demand for unnecessary information, or refuse to reply promptly. This dragging of the settlement timeline can amplify your financial pressure, especially when facing lost wages claim. How Long Do I Have to File a personal injury attorney Georgia Claim After a Car Accident?

Under Georgia car accident laws,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im is generally two years from the date of the crash. However, waiting too long can weaken evidence. It’s wise to contact a certified injury specialist as soon as possible to preserve your rights.
